Take the first step bravely-read "Little Lion", very shy.

This book is another of the two books that the child borrowed from kindergarten the day before yesterday. The children have arranged for themselves. He talked about "The First Day of Deer Birth" the night before yesterday, and talked about this book last night, O(∩_∩)O haha ~

The little lion on the cover who looks a little shy and lies on his mother's back is obviously the little hero of this book. After reading the title of the book, ask the child where the little lion is, and he will soon point out that when asked what the little lion looks like, he will also answer, "A little shy."

This book is mainly about a shy little lion. He wants to play with his friends, but he is afraid to go. I want to make friends, but I dare not go. I always look at it from a distance and dare not take a step ... I'm going to kindergarten. Because I don't know my little friends, the little lion is afraid to take a step. Encouraged by his mother, he finally took two steps, but he escaped back to his mother's arms. It's no use the giraffe teacher encouraging him.

But when it saw a leopard doll sticking its head out of its mother's arms, it smiled at the little leopard, and the little leopard smiled at it. Suddenly, the little lion felt a little bolder. He walked up to the little leopard and whispered, "Come on, we are both shy, let's play together!" " At this time, the picture shows the little lion and the little leopard together ... At this time, the text is "Do you think this little lion is brave?" After reading this, the child said loudly, "Yes." Here I will naturally say, "Wow, it turns out that as long as the little lion takes the initiative to say hello, he can find a friend!" " "Children will" well ".

At this point, I thought the story was over, but after the circle lining, it was the little lion who smiled and said, "Be brave, little baby!" " "The child is very happy to read this.
